Policy Changes Driving Solar Growth



Embracing renewable resource sources is essential for sustainable development in today's globe. Policy changes play a considerable role in driving the development of solar energy. Federal governments around the world are carrying out numerous steps to advertise the adoption of solar energy. Rewards such as tax credit scores, refunds, and feed-in tariffs encourage people and services to buy solar modern technology.



Furthermore, laws mandating a certain percent of power to come from eco-friendly resources press energy business to incorporate even more solar into their power mix. Moreover, policies concentrating on internet metering allow solar customers to sell excess electrical power back to the grid, making solar installations much more financially viable.

In some regions, renewable profile standards need a certain portion of electrical energy to be produced from solar power, developing a steady demand for solar power. These policy changes not only drive the growth of the solar sector but also add to decreasing carbon exhausts and combating climate adjustment. By sustaining and implementing such policies, governments can accelerate the transition to a more lasting energy future.
